## Changed defaults

Heads up: the Ledgerline tax-rate lookup cache now defaults to a 15-minute TTL instead of 24 hours. Turns out rates in the Veldt County sandbox were going stale mid-demo, which was embarrassing. Eviction is now LRU rather than FIFO, and the cache warms on boot. If you're reviewing, check that nothing hardcodes the old TTL. The new defaults land as follows.

deployment values, bajop-taweg:
holwyn:
  log_level: debug
  metrics_host: metrics.holwyn.zemvarsys.internal
  pool_size: 32

**FAQ: Vendoring third-party fonts in Quillbarn builds**

Q: Why do we vendor fonts instead of pulling from the Typeloft CDN?

A: Licensing. Our Typeloft agreement requires self-hosting for the Quillbarn offline installer. Copy font files into `assets/vendor/fonts`, update the manifest, and never hotlink. If a customer reports missing glyphs, check the manifest hash first. The vendored bundle is sealed in the Fontlock archive; to unseal it you need the recovery passphrase, which is:

vault phrase of yaguf-hahaf = druath-holix

## Step 2: Resolve calendar sync conflicts

Vexmora Scheduler and the legacy Plumtree calendar both wrote to the same event store, so duplicate meetings appeared after every sync cycle. Disable Plumtree's push hook first, then run the dedupe job once. Do not re-enable two-way sync until the job completes. Copy these sync settings into the new instance before restarting.

deployment values, yahof-bagef:
kaswyn:
  pin: 5189
  tenant: sorael
  seal: seal_c1d717e9
  metrics_host: metrics.kaswyn.lumicsys.corp
  standby_team: silax
  escalation: belox-eliox
  nonce: 06df70

**Ticket: Drift on the Bellcharm alert deduplicator**

Hey support folks — we're seeing duplicate pages again from the Bellcharm dedup service. Looks like someone hand-edited the suppression window on two of the four instances, so they disagree about what counts as a repeat alert. Please don't tweak anything live; file changes through the config repo. For reference, the intended values for all instances are below.

config for fahop-tajeg:
soriel:
  pin: 6453
  tenant: norwyn
  seal: seal_c441745b
  metrics_host: metrics.soriel.ordinworks.local
  standby_team: zorox
  escalation: wenael-casox
  nonce: 429fd1